MP accuses ex-Prosecutor General of Nariman Tyuleev’s property raiding

Deputy of the Parliament of Kyrgyzstan Ryskeldi Mombekov, during the report of the Prosecutor General, asked Otkurbek Dzhamshitov how legitimate confiscation of property from the former Deputy Prime Minister Askarbek Shadiev was.

The head of the supervisory body replied that there was a court verdict in force, according to which the property of Askarbek Shadiev had to be confiscated.

Ryskeldi Mombekov agreed with the legality of the verdict against the fled ex-official, noting that the court decision stated that Askarbek Shadiev was sentenced to imprisonment with confiscation of property.

However, according to the deputy, as for the case of the ex-mayor of Bishkek Nariman Tyuleev, court verdict does not imply confiscation of property.

Ryskeldi Mombekov believes that the previous government violated the law, as well as the constitutional rights of the Tyuleevs.

«Nariman Tyuleev has served his sentence, recovered the damage in the amount of 61 million soms. Why is his property and the property of his relatives confiscated? The former Prosecutor General acted as a raider; he violated the constitutional rights of the citizen Tyuleev and the Criminal Procedure Code. The examination confirmed that the verdict does not contain «confiscation» word. However, the property was taken away from both Tyuleev’s father and other relatives,» he said.

Earlier, the State Property Management Fund explained why it confiscated the building of SapatCom business center from the ex-mayor of the capital, Nariman Tyuleev. Officials referred to the court decision.

By the Decree of the Supreme Court of the Kyrgyz Republic dated November 30, 2015, judicial acts of the courts of first and second instances regarding confiscation of movable and immovable property in favor of the state were upheld.

Caravan shopping center, owned by Nariman Tyuleev, was also transferred to the state. However, the court sentences do not contain orders on confiscation of property from Nariman Tyuleev and his relatives.

Ryskeldi Mombekov reminded Otkurbek Dzhamshitov that the most flagrant violations of the Criminal Procedure Code were made by his predecessor. The deputy believes that the main supervisory authority has every reason to resume investigation on the basis of newly discovered evidence. The Prosecutor General agreed with the arguments of Ryskeldi Mombekov.
